Nonpreemptive scheduling of optical switches

A Kesselman, K Kogan - IEEE Transactions on …, 2007 - ieeexplore.ieee.org
Many high-speed routers today use input-queuing (IQ) architectures with a crossbar
switching fabric based on optical technology. Packets in the input queues are divided into
cells of unit length, and the goal is to find a schedule of minimum makespan that forwards all
packets to the output ports. The problem is complicated since, in optical switches, so-called
configuration delay, that is the time required to reconfigure the switching fabric, is non-
negligible with respect to the cell transmission time. We aim to design a scheduler whose …
